Be the Man (or Woman) in the Arena

This episode, ‘Be the Men and Women in the Arena’ is based on a 2019 article I wrote on LinkedIn. In the article I shared the iconic speech, “The Man In The Arena”, delivered by President Theodore Roosevelt in April 1910. This speech speaks to me as a great message to those that dare to try something or put in the effort and to not worry about those that sit on the sidelines judging.

For Project Managers our arena is the boardroom we walk into. It is the organization we choose to join. The arena is also the everyday work environment. In the Project Management arena we need to remember, “It is not the critic who counts“. This is key when our project status is “At Risk” or “Critical”. Instead, remember you are in the arena. Your team is in the arena. So, fail having “…dared greatly“.
